Sociologists studying the behavior of high school freshmen in a certain state collected data from a random sample of freshmen in the population. They constructed the 90 percent confidence interval 6.46±0.416.46±0.41 for the mean number of hours per week spent by freshmen in extracurricular activities.
Assuming all conditions for inference are met, which of the following is a correct interpretation of the interval?
For all freshmen in the state, 90 percent of the freshmen spend between 6.05 hours and 6.87 hours per week in extracurricular activities.
A. The probability is 0.90 that the mean number of hours spent in extracurricular activities for freshmen in the sample is between 6.05 hours and 6.87 hours per week.
B. The probability is 0.90 that the mean number of hours spent in extracurricular activities for freshmen in the state is between 6.05 hours and 6.87 hours per week.
C. We are 90 percent confident that the mean number of hours spent in extracurricular activities for freshmen in the sample is between 6.05 hours and 6.87 hours per week.
D. We are 90 percent confident that the mean number of hours spent in extracurricular activities for freshmen in the state is between 6.05 hours and 6.87 hours per week.
